About

Eoin Brazil is a scholar working on Cognitive Neuroscience, Computer Vision and Pattern Recognition and Signal Processing. According to data from OpenAlex, Eoin Brazil has authored 12 papers receiving a total of 62 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 7 papers in Cognitive Neuroscience, 6 papers in Computer Vision and Pattern Recognition and 5 papers in Signal Processing. Recurrent topics in Eoin Brazil’s work include Tactile and Sensory Interactions (7 papers), Music Technology and Sound Studies (6 papers) and Music and Audio Processing (5 papers). Eoin Brazil is often cited by papers focused on Tactile and Sensory Interactions (7 papers), Music Technology and Sound Studies (6 papers) and Music and Audio Processing (5 papers). Eoin Brazil collaborates with scholars based in Ireland and Germany. Eoin Brazil's co-authors include Mikael Fernström, George Tzanetakis, Patrick Cook, Roderick Murray‐Smith, John Williamson, John Waite Bowers, Thomas Hermann, Yon Visell and Liam J. Bannon and has published in prestigious journals such as Lecture notes in computer science, University of Limerick Institutional Repository (University of Limerick) and SMARTech Repository (Georgia Institute of Technology).
